Zotac Zbox EN1080 review: Console-sized 4K PC gaming—and it’s expensive

Enlarge (credit: Mark Walton) Specs at a glance: Zotac Zbox EN1080 (barebones) CPU Intel Core i7-6700 GPU Nvidia GTX 1080 Networking Dual gigabit LAN, 802.11ac/b/g/n, Bluetooth 4.0 Ports Microphone, headphone, 4x USB 3.0, 1x USB 3.1 Type-C, 1x USB 3.1 Type-A RAM 2 x DDR4-1866/2133 SODIMM Slots (up to 32GB) Storage 1x 2.5-inch SATA 6.0 Gbps HDD/SSD bay, 1x M.2 PCIe x4 slot (22/42,22/60,22/80) Price £2000 / $2000 Size 225mm x 203mm x 128mm Last year Zotac released its tiny, gaming-ready Zbox EN1060 mini-PC. Featuring an Intel Core i5-6400T processor and Nvidia GTX 1060 graphics card, the EN1060 is more than fast enough for high settings 1080p gaming at 60FPS or more. But for those that demand more frames, more resolution, and more powerful hardware inside a console-sized chassis—particularly as Sony raised the game somewhat with the PlayStation 4 Pro —Zotac has another option. Enter the Zotac Zbox Magnus EN1080, a ventilated black cube that packs a fully watercooled Skylake Intel Core i7-6700  processor (note the lack of the unlocked “K” designation) and Nvidia GTX 1080 inside a case just 225mm wide and 203mm deep. Such powerful hardware means the EN1080 is capable of playing games at a native 4K resolution with near maximum settings at over 60FPS. Even better, thanks to the clever watercooling setup inside, it does so while remaining quieter than any console or desktop PC with a standard cooling setup. It’s seriously impressive stuff. Naturally, there’s a price to pay for such a setup—and it’s not cheap. A barebones EN1080—where you supply your own storage, memory, and operating system—costs around £2,000 / $2,000 . A more conventional desktop system with the same components plus storage, RAM, OS, and a decent all-on-one liquid cooler comes in at under £1500. Read 18 remaining paragraphs | Comments

Intel will release 8th-gen Coffee Lake chips this year—still at 14nm

Enlarge Intel’s eighth-generation Core CPUs, codenamed Coffee Lake, will launch in the second half of 2017—far earlier than the 2018 launch period suggested by supposed product roadmaps leaked last year. At its Investor Day event last week, Intel confirmed that its 8th-gen chips will once again be based on a 14nm process, much like Broadwell , Skylake , and Kaby Lake  before it. The first Broadwell chips were released way back in 2014. Intel officially  abandoned its previous “Tick-Tock” strategy—with each “tick” representing a die shrink and each “tock” representing a new microarchitecture—in early 2016, and instead promised a three-phase model of Process, Architecture, Optimization. But now, with Coffee Lake, it seems Intel might have abandoned that new model, too. Technically, Kaby Lake is the “Optimization” to the “Architecture” of Skylake and the “Process” of Broadwell, which makes the early launch of Coffee Lake on 14nm something of an anomaly. The Future of iOS is 64-Bit Only — Apple To Stop Support For 32-Bit Apps

Your ability to run 32-bit apps on an iOS device is coming to an end. As several other Apple news sites have reported, Apple has updated the pop-up warning in the iOS 10.3 beta to say that the 32-bit app you’re running “will not work with future versions of iOS.” The warning goes on to say that the “developer of this app needs to update it to improve its compatibility.” From a ComputerWorld article (edited for clarity): In October 2014, Apple told developers that all new apps created after February 1, 2015 must have 64-bit support. Shortly after, Apple announced that all updates to apps must also be 64-bit compatible. Any 32-bit apps submitted to Apple after June 2015 would be rejected. Last September, Apple announced that it was going to remove apps from the App Store that did not “function as intended, don’t follow current review guidelines, or are outdated.” Presumably, this would include apps that did not meet the 64-bit requirement. Apple does not state which version of iOS will be 64-bit only, but since this is a major development, you can probably assume that this will happen in iOS 11. An announcement will likely be made during Apple’s Worldwide Developer Conference this summer. The switch to 64-bit only support means that older iOS devices built on 32-bit architecture will not be able to upgrade to the new iOS. This includes the iPhone 5, 5c, and older, the standard version of the iPad (so not the Air or the Pro), and the first iPad mini. Read more of this story at Slashdot.

Carbon nanotube transistors push up against quantum uncertainty limits

Enlarge / A diagram of the transistors built in this paper, next to a false-colored image of the actual hardware. Atomically thin materials like graphene and carbon nanotubes have the potential to provide significant benefits compared to today’s electronics, like smaller features, lower operating voltages, and more efficient performance. So, even though we’re struggling to figure out how to use them in bulk manufactured electronics, lots of organizations are spending money, brains, and time to work that out. Note the phrasing above—potential. Since it’s been incredibly hard to make transistors based on these materials, we aren’t entirely sure how all of them will behave. A group of researchers from China’s Peking University decided it was time to cut down on some of the uncertainty. The answer they came up with? Transistors made with carbon nanotubes and graphene perform so well that they’re pushing up against the fundamental limits set by Heisenberg’s uncertainty principle. That still doesn’t mean we can make a chip full of these things, but it does show it’s worth the continued effort to try to figure out how. Read 10 remaining paragraphs | Comments

Zotac’s tiny gaming PC is powerful enough to play in VR

A major obstacle currently facing VR is the fact that the headsets themselves ( generally ) have to remain tethered to a bulky desktop tower. With the new Zbox Magnus EN1070K from Zotac, however, that tower is now barely bigger than a Mac Mini. The EN1070K is part of Zotac’s gaming line of ultra-compact PCs, but don’t let its miniscule footprint fool you. It offers the current Intel Kaby Lake Core i5 processor, an NVIDIA GeForce GTX 1070 GPU and can accommodate up to 32GB of RAM. That’s more than enough processing power to run a VR setup such as the Oculus Rift. There’s no word yet on when the EN1070K will be released, or for how much. Given that the last generation E-series cost around $1, 500, you can pretty safely bet the new one will retail for roughly the same, depending on the specific components you elect for. So even though it may be small enough to fit into a VR backpack , the EN1070K’s price tag may be too big to fit into your budget. Via: The Verge Source: AnandTech

Apple’s Share of PC Users Drops To A Five-Year Low

Windows 10 is installed on 24.5% of devices — but that’s only half the story. “Apple’s Mac share of personal computers worldwide fell to a five-year low in December, ” reports Computerworld, adding that Linux and Windows “both benefited, with increases of around a half percentage point during 2016.” An anonymous reader quotes their report: According to web analytics vendor Net Applications, Apple’s desktop and notebook operating system — formerly OS X, now macOS — powered just 6.1% of all personal computers last month, down from 7% a year ago and a peak of 9.6% as recently as April 2016… The Mac’s 6.1% user share in December was the lowest mark recorded by Net Applications since August 2011, more than five years ago… In October, the company reported sales of 4.9 million Macs for the September quarter, a 14% year-over-year decline and the fourth straight quarterly downturn. Apple’s sales slide during the past 12 months has been steeper than for the personal computer industry as a whole, according to industry researchers from IDC and Gartner, a 180-degree shift from the prior 30 or so quarters, when the Mac’s growth rate repeatedly beat the business average. Apple’s success through 2016 was “fueled by Microsoft’s stumbles with Windows 8 and a race-to-the-bottom mentality among rival OEMs, ” according to the article, which also notes that the user share for Linux exceeded 2% in June, and reached 2.3% by November. Who needs a six-inch touchscreen Windows desktop?

Dutch startup Ockel believes that what the world needs right now is a six-inch, Windows 10 desktop PC that’s also kind of a tablet. Ish. The nonfunctioning prototype was on show at CES, with final models expected to reach Indiegogo backers in May. Which give us a few months to wonder what exactly we’d ever use it for. Ockel made a name for itself building credit card-sized PCs for people who wanted to take their desktop with them wherever they went. The Sirius B (and its pro-edition brother) were both hits, prompting the company to build a version that you could use on the go. That product was the Sirius A, a wedge-shaped device with eight regular-sized ports at the back and a touchscreen up top. Both versions are pitched as full-bodied desktops that you can happen to use in motion, with full-size USB (and USB-C), HDMI, DisplayPort and even an Ethernet jack. The vanilla edition will run Windows Home and ships with 4GB RAM / 64GB Storage, while the Pro version runs Windows Pro and packs 8GB RAM/128GB storage. Both, however, will run off the same Intel Atom x7-Z8750 processor. The company won’t be drawn on a battery size, but it’s hoped that it’ll last for up to four hours at a time. As Ockel’s Nathalie van Wijkvliet explains, the idea was to create a desktop that you could take with you and use, should the need arise. She said that “it’s not a smartphone, not a tablet and not a PC, ” but an amalgamation of the three. It’s hoped that the device will be used by doctors on their rounds in a hospital and as a more elegant remote control for a smart home. That’s great, but for the fact that the Ockel Sirius A will retail for $700 (Regular) or $800 (Pro) and — have you heard of these things called laptops? If you want a desktop you can take with you, then you can pick one of those up for a lot less than $700. If you want a portable computing device that’s a little less demanding that can also double as a smart home control, then grab a $200 premium Android tablet. This device reminds me a little of the Neptune Pine , another crowdfunding success that looked great on paper and wasn’t great in reality. The notion of having a slightly shrunk-down smartphone on your wrist was great in theory, but… not so much in use. I’m sure a small subset of people will find a reason to love it but everyone else should maybe steer clear. Nick Summers contributed to this post. LG’s 14-inch ‘Gram’ laptop is the world’s lightest

LG’s big computing reveal for CES was a refreshed 14-inch “Gram” laptop . It’s said to be the lightest in its class, weighing in at only 2.13 pounds (that’s a sub-kilogram weigh-in). That, combined with the promise of between 21 and 24 hours of battery life sounds like an incredible combination. Unfortunately, it may be too good to be true. CNET notes that LG was using battery rundown tests from 2007, which assumed no WiFi use and was just generally less taxing than the sort of tests reviewers are likely to use today. That’s almost definitely how LG got such great runtime. That said, the laptop still packs a 60Wh battery that’s almost double the capacity of the company’s older 14-inch Gram laptop. (That’s also bigger than the 13-inch MacBook Pro’s battery.) LG says it saw 17 hours on a charge during more realistic (read: modern) rundown tests, which is still pretty damn impressive. Aside from that probably-overrated battery life, the Gram is a stylish ultraportable, albeit one made mostly of plastic. It’s not… terrible, but my preferences skew toward metal builds. They feel more reassuringly solid. Yes, the Gram is light, but that comes with some flimsiness. That said, despite some other super thin and light laptops, the laptop’s 14-inch IPS screen does still support touch. Under the hood, you get either an Intel Core i7 or i5 processor. There are also both USB 3.0 and USB-C ports, as well as HDMI-out if you’re looking to connect to projectors or bigger screens. Despite all those battery life statistics, LG isn’t offering a launch date or price, but judging by the cost of both the last-gen 14-inch Gram and the 15-inch version when they landed in the US, you could expect to pay over $1, 000 depending on the configuration. Intel unveils its 7th-gen CPUs for desktops and high-power laptops

Intel hasn’t forgotten about desktop aficionados. Only a few months after debuting its seventh-generation CPUs for ultraportables , the chip giant is rounding things out with new processors for more powerful machines. There’s the “H-series, ” targeted at “performance laptops and mobile workstations, ” and the “S-series, ” which are meant for more traditional desktops. They’ll complement the two other lines of seventh-generation CPUs, which cover ultra-thin designs (the “Y-series”) and faster ultraportables (the “U-series”). Naturally, you can expect the new desktop chips to perform better than their predecessors. Intel claims the S-series i7-7700K CPU is 25 percent faster than the i7-4770K (which, it’s worth noting, is three generations older). There’s likely a much smaller performance gap when comparing it to Intel’s fifth and sixth-generation CPUs. The company also claims the i7-7700K can “create, share and stitch” 4K 360-degree videos 35 percent faster than the 4770K. That’s a particularly niche use case to call out right now, but it might become more important as 360-degree video takes off. When it comes to the H-series chips, Intel says they’ll perform about 20 percent faster than a comparable fourth-gen chip (the i7-4700HQ) and handle 4K 360-degree videos 65 percent faster. You’ll see the H-series in bulkier gaming and desktop-replacement laptops, and it sounds like they’ll pair pretty well with modern mobile GPUs like NVIDIA’s 10-series and AMD’s Polaris lineup (which recently made an appearance in Dell’s latest Alienware laptops ). The highest-end S-series CPU, the $339 i7-7700K, will feature a base clock speed of 4.2GHz with boost speeds up to 4.5GHz. In comparison, the 6700K was clocked between 4GHz and 4.2GHz. The new chip still packs in four cores and eight threads (thanks to Hyperthreading) and it includes Intel HD 630 graphics. For the first time, Intel is also offering an unlocked Core i3 model, the $168 7350K, a dual-core CPU with four threads running at 4.2GHz. It’s something overclockers will appreciate, since they can tweak its speed settings to their heart’s content. And beyond that model, Intel claims all of its new seventh-gen chips will overclock better than previous models, thanks to several features that will stabilize the chips when pushing them beyond their listed speeds. The CPUs will also run on the company’s new 200-series chipset, which will support up to 24 PCI Express 3.0 chipset lanes and 10 USB 3.0 ports (along with a wealth of other technical upgrades). Together with the new CPUs, Intel is also debuting an intriguing new technology called Optane Memory, which plugs into M.2 connections on motherboards to speed up systems. It’s not clear, exactly, how it all comes together, but Intel claims it’ll deliver SSD-like system speeds when used with a traditional hard drive. We’ll have to wait and see if it’s actually a better option than using an M.2 SSD with a hard drive, though — especially as SSD prices have fallen considerably over the years. Just like with the earlier seventh-gen CPUs, you can expect Intel’s new desktop chips to handle 4K video pretty efficiently. That won’t mean as much for battery life savings, but it could make them much more useful for playing 4K on home theater PCs. Basically, there’s a lot to look forward to if you’re buying a new desktop this year. But the new chips are more compelling if you’re upgrading from a system that’s a few years old, rather than something from last year. That’s a tad disappointing, but at the very least it’ll lead to some good deals on last year’s high-end CPUs. Click here to catch up on the latest news from CES 2017.

Android Ransomware Infects LG Smart TV, Company ‘Refuses’ To Help

Security firms have been warning us for more than a year about the possibility of Android malware jumping from phones and tablets to other Android-powered devices, such smart TVs. The latest incident involving ransomware on a smart TV involves software engineer Darren Cauthon, who revealed that the LG smart TV of one of his family members was infected with ransomware right on Christmas day. What’s worse? He claims LG wouldn’t help him with perform factory reset of the device. From a report: Based on a screenshot Cauthon posted online, the smart TV appears to be infected with a version of the Cyber. Police ransomware, also known as FLocker, Frantic Locker, or Dogspectus. The infected TV is one of the last generations of LG smart TVs that ran Google TV, a smart TV platform developed by Google together with Intel, Sony, and Logitech. Google TV launched in 2010, but Google discontinued the project in June 2014. In the meantime, LG has moved on from Google TV, and the company’s TVs now run WebOS. Cauthon says he tried to reset the TV to factory settings, but the reset procedure available online didn’t work. When the software engineer contacted LG, the company told him to visit one of their service centers, where one of its employees could reset his TV. Read more of this story at Slashdot.
